Vinh Long, known as the "Longevity City," is a charming riverside town in Vietnam's Mekong Delta. With its lush landscapes, floating markets, and rich cultural heritage, it offers an authentic glimpse into southern Vietnamese life. The town is famous for its fruit orchards, traditional stilt houses, and serene river views.

Tropical - Vinh Long has a hot and humid climate year-round, with distinct wet and dry seasons. The dry season runs from December to April, while the wet season lasts from May to November, with heavy rainfall and occasional flooding.
December to April
This period offers pleasant weather with lower humidity and minimal rain, making it ideal for exploring the outdoors and visiting floating markets.
November and May
Shoulder seasons offer fewer tourists and slightly cooler temperatures, but there may be occasional rain showers.
